minerva f205 is a summer tire with sporty characteristics, designed to perform without sacrificing comfort and silence, combining modest tread and compound. the tread lines offer better wet handling, reducing the risk of aquaplaning, and the compound offers excellent dry grip for your spirited ride.

Minerva

Minerva is a Belgian brand founded in 1992.

Initially, Minerva tires were distributed by the German group Continental, now Minerva tires are produced in Europe and Asia.

Quality, value and consistency are the main values of this exclusive brand Canada Tire. Offering a wide range of products and sizes, Minerva tires meet the needs of the Canadian market for all seasons and countless areas of application. Minerva sells more than 1.5 million tires per year and is the world's leading brand, which is sold in more than 70 countries on all continents.

Changing tires with home remedies

Changing tires with home remedies How to change car tires at home? Changing tires is an important skill for car owners, especially if you want to save money and time. While it may seem complicated at first, it's actually quite easy if you know the right process and have the right tools. Here's a guide on how to change tires at home. What do you need? The following tools and equipment are required to change tires: Jack: This is used to raise the car to remove the wheel. Wheel wrench: To loosen and tighten bolts or nuts. Phillips wrench or nut driver: A more convenient alternative to a regular wheel wrench. Torque wrench: Ensures that you tighten the bolts with the correct tension. As a rule, no one uses a torque wrench, although ideally they should. Gloves: To protect against dirt and injuries. Jacks (optional): Provide extra safety when lifting the car.
